15310130646 has 16 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 30627868608. Its totient is φ = 5102109000.
The previous prime is 15310130629. The next prime is 15310130651. The reversal of 15310130646 is 64603101351.
It is a Curzon number.
It is a congruent number.
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 7 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 290640 + ... + 339251.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(1914241788).
Almost surely, 215310130646 is an apocalyptic number.
15310130646 is an abundant number, since it is smaller than the sum of its proper divisors (15317737962).
It is a pseudoperfect number, because it is the sum of a subset of its proper divisors.
15310130646 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
15310130646 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 633947.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 6480, while the sum is 30.
Adding to 15310130646 its reverse (64603101351), we get a palindrome (79913231997).
The spelling of 15310130646 in words is "fifteen billion, three hundred ten million, one hundred thirty thousand, six hundred forty-six".
